- NASA is hiring 24 theologians to take part in its program the Center for Theological Inquiry (CTI) at Princeton University
- The group will asses how humans will react if alien life is found on other planets and how the discovery will impact our ideas of gods and creation
- Dr Andrew Davison, a priest and theologian at the University of Cambridge with a doctorate in biochemistry from Oxford, is among 24 theologians
- Davison believes we are getting closer to finding life on other planets
